Anduril Industries, a defense technology company, is seeking a Product Quality Engineer to drive quality processes for advanced missile programs. You will work across design, manufacturing, and customer teams to define and execute processes that deliver high-quality missile systems powered by Lattice OS, Anduril's AI-powered operating system.
In this role, you will own product quality throughout the development and production lifecycle. Key responsibilities include driving product development using quality planning, inspection, acceptance testing, verification, validation, and qualification processes. You will champion the transition from new product introduction (NPI) to sustainable, high-rate manufacturing, and eliminate product risk to improve reliability across the product lifecycle.
You will lead Root Cause and Corrective Action (RCCA) and Material Review Board (MRB) activities, establish quality metrics and data analysis programs, and support continuous improvement of the Quality Management System. You will develop comprehensive quality plans (APQP-style) for missile projects, define manufacturing process qualifications including PPAP/FAI and inspection methods, and lead the transition from engineering qualification to manufacturing variance testing.
Additionally, you will matrix-lead supplier quality engineers supporting design and development activities with external partners. This role requires hands-on collaboration with engineering teams, manufacturing partners, and customer-facing stakeholders to deliver to customer requirements and drive results.
Required qualifications include a Bachelor's degree in Engineering or related technical field, and direct experience in engineering, manufacturing, or quality on missile or high-velocity vehicle systems. You must have working knowledge of missile system design review, quality management, PCBA, avionics, systems integration, composites, propulsion, and lethality systems. Proficiency in FMEA, APQP, PPAP, MSA, and GD&T is essential. Strong analytical skills, project ownership mindset, and ability to drive initiatives from conception to completion are critical.
